WebOct 8, 2024 · Using the PharMetrics Plus health claims database, the researchers created a cohort of more than 61,000 patients with rheumatic diseases—64.7% with rheumatoid arthritis, 27.4% psoriasis and 7.8% ankylosing spondylitis. Among this cohort, there were 1,358 incident cases of PN and each case patient was matched to 10 controls.

WebFeb 26, 2024 · Researchers in China reported the case of a woman, later found to have AIP, who showed severe and quickly progressing damage to her peripheral nerves, a condition called peripheral neuropathy. The 37-year-old was admitted to the hospital with abdominal pain and bloating, which had been bothering her for the previous four months.
